This pull request prepares the parameters R package for its 0.28.3 CRAN release. The changes primarily involve updating the package version, streamlining dependency declarations by removing development-specific remote entries, and formalizing the release notes to reflect the latest bug fixes and feature additions.

Highlights

  • Version Update: The package version has been incremented from 0.28.2.10 to 0.28.3 in preparation for a new CRAN release.
  • Dependency Management: The Remotes field, which specified development versions of easystats/insight and easystats/modelbased, has been removed from the DESCRIPTION file. This typically indicates that these dependencies are now stable and available on CRAN, or are handled through standard Imports.
  • Release Notes: The NEWS.md file has been updated to reflect the 0.28.3 release, formalizing previously developed changes such as a bug fix for standardize_info(<fixest>) and new equivalence_test() methods for modelbased objects.
